Ticket: Partner SFTP drop stalled — vault locked

The Brindlemoor partner drop has been queuing since midnight because the Copperfen vault is sealed and the transfer worker cannot read the host key. Restarting the worker will not help until the vault is unsealed. Use the recovery passphrase below to unseal it, then requeue the stalled batch.

vault phrase of yaguf-hahaf = druath-holix

// AddressHint widget client setup.
// This wires the autocomplete dropdown to the Plottr geocoding
// service. Debounce is 250ms; don't lower it, Plottr rate-limits
// hard and the widget degrades to a plain text field.
// Results are scoped to the Veldport region config; change
// REGION_SCOPE if you need broader coverage.
// Reviewer note: the client refuses to init without a valid
// key, so staging builds must inject one at deploy time.
// The internal service key used here is the following.

app token of hawif-kafof = kto15_B3AN0KfpZRy4TLc

Subject: Nightfill cut-over — done!

Hi — quick recap since you're picking this up next week. We moved the nightly backfill scheduler off the old cron box onto Nightfill proper on Tuesday. Jobs now fan out per dataset instead of running serially, so the window shrank from six hours to about ninety minutes. One retry loop misbehaved the first night; fixed since. Everything you need to reproduce the setup is in the configuration values below.

service settings:
ralael:
  pin: 7453
  tenant: zorath
  seal: seal_087806e4
  metrics_host: metrics.ralael.paliqworks.example
  standby_team: fraath
  escalation: praok-istiel
  nonce: 10e083